Hi montemedia

I have run a few tests and all the dates seem fine.

I imported and transferred a few archived items and all dates were successfully moved into the archive manger list.
I then created a section and category archive links in the main menu and tested the date dropdown boxes which worked as expected.

I then published the archive module which also worked correctly.

One thing I did notice is that when accessing archives via the archive module there is no date dropdown available I don't know whether that is the way it is suppose to work or not.

That said I do realise that the archived items do not display in Export Content Component under "Insert Content Items" in the content items list.
Although they are still transferred when moving by section(s) or category(s)

This will be fixed this in the next release so that archived items will have a different icon in the published/unpublished column so archived items may be selected individually.

However if the dates are not displaying in the archive manager can you check the database via "PHPmyAdmin" (jos_content->created field ) to see if the dates were moved successfully and if they were it may be a problem with Joomla.
What version of Joomla are you using?

Here is a patch that should allow you to transfer by category with all dates in place.
http://www.bestdownloadsites.com/export/patches/ admin.export_content.zip

unzip it locally and FTP it to:
/administrator/components/com_export_content/admin.export_content.php

and overwrite admin.export_content.php

Also I noticed there are a few characters not displaying correctly in the titles and content if you let me know what they are suppose to be I will add them to the character conversion function that allows for non English characters.
